Dubulti Station is a railway station serving the Dubulti District of the city of Jūrmala, Latvia.[1] The station is situated on the bank of the Lielupe River on the narrow isthmus between the river and the Gulf of Riga.

The station is located on the Torņakalns–Tukums II Railway of the Latvian Railways system.[2] It opened in 1877.
